Кто какие тулзы использует для конвертации страниц в PDF формат? Причем интересует не вывод поэлементный, а чтобы можно было подать отрендеренную страницу на вход и оно само конвертилось в PDF. Знает кто-нибудь про такое?
in linux just can print to file and then use something like ps2pdf. _____________________________ I sent this message from my mobile phone using flurry. Get your email and news on your mobile phone for free at: http://www.flurry.com
--- Original Message ---
Date: Mon Oct 23 01:47:23 PDT 2006
From: Andrey <anmarty...@gmail.com>
To: RubyOnRails to russian <ror2ru@googlegroups.com>
Subject: конвертация html-страницы в PDF
---
Всем привет.
Кто какие тулзы использует для конвертации страниц в PDF формат? Причем интересует не вывод поэлементный, а чтобы можно было подать отрендеренную страницу на вход и оно само конвертилось в PDF. Знает кто-нибудь про такое?
> Кто какие тулзы использует для > конвертации страниц в PDF формат? > Причем интересует не вывод > поэлементный, а чтобы можно было > подать отрендеренную страницу на вход > и оно само конвертилось в PDF. > Знает кто-нибудь про такое?
> 1. XSL-FO
> 2. Если на win то можно воспользоватся
> офисом через COM
Есть такая маленькая проблема:
стилизовать XSL-FO практически нереально.
Людей, которые это умеют делать,
полгода назад в России не нашлось.
Слишком высокая сложность самого XSL-FO
и непригодность XML-я в нынешнем виде
для чтения его человеком, делают
невозможным использование XSL-FO
для каких-либо нетривиальных случаев.
LaTeX является гораздо более
высокоуровневым средством (хотя и со
своими весельями).
Для него, кстати, есть плагин rtex,
инкапсулирующий работу с latex-ом.
Он тоже имеет свои проблемы,
связанные со специфичной версткой, но
это лучше, чем XSL-FO.
Можно резюмировать: удобного,
надежного и функционального
средства, позволяющего
автоматизировать генерацию PDF-а нет.
ant развивается слишком медленно, LaTeX
развивается
математиками, а не программистами, XSL- FO делался программистами без участия
полиграфистов.
Есть такая система Trac, для нее есть плагин который вроде конвертит его вики-страницы в пдф. В его описании нарисовано, что он использует HTMLDOC для конвертации (через командную строку). Может это то что надо? http://www.easysw.com/htmldoc/
Monday, October 23, 2006, 2:47:12 PM, you wrote:
> Всем привет. > Кто какие тулзы использует для > конвертации страниц в PDF формат? > Причем интересует не вывод > поэлементный, а чтобы можно было > подать отрендеренную страницу на вход > и оно само конвертилось в PDF. > Знает кто-нибудь про такое? > Спасибо.
> надо "затолкать" корректные с его
> точки
> зрения метрики русских фонтов,
> вопрос должен решиться.
пожалуйста, попробуй решить
я думаю что тебя ждет провал но рад
буду ошибаться
судя по моей коммуникации с Austin Ziegler
на проблему Юникода в PDF::Writer он
успешно нас_ал (не в последнюю очередь
из-за
всех CID-радостей)
-- Julian 'Julik' Tarkhanov
please send all personal mail to
me at julik.nl
> On 24-okt-2006, at 17:22, Vladimir Oleynik wrote:
>> надо "затолкать" корректные с его >> точки >> зрения метрики русских фонтов, >> вопрос должен решиться. > пожалуйста, попробуй решить
попробую на досуге (беда в том что "для дела" мне не надо выводить ничего русского в ПДФ, а с первого пинка, который я сделал, любой русский type1 фонт нарывается на "bad BBox in metrics" error)
> я думаю что тебя ждет провал но рад > буду ошибаться
> судя по моей коммуникации с Austin Ziegler > на проблему Юникода в PDF::Writer он > успешно нас_ал (не в последнюю очередь > из-за > всех CID-радостей)
а кто говорил про Юникод? да, PDF::Writerу надо отдавать в 8битной коировке фонта.
> Кстати а есть у кого какие-нибудь
> впечатления от PDF::Writer.
Полный идиотизм самому генерировать
PostScript. Очень интересно самому
разобраться с постскриптом и решать
тысячу и одну полиграфскую проблему,
все из которых
имеют экспоненциальный характер
самому.
Кроме TeX-а реально выбора больше
никакого нет, если нужно что-то
сложнее и красивее,
чем убогие настройки по-умолчанию в XSL- FO и т.п.
> судя по моей коммуникации с Austin Ziegler
> на проблему Юникода в PDF::Writer он
> успешно нас_ал (не в последнюю очередь
> из-за
> всех CID-радостей)
Что еще раз доказывает тот печальный
факт, что индустрия нуждается в
нормальном средстве
автоматизированной верстки. LaTeX надо
похоронить, забыть как страшный сон и
вместо него
сделать что-то хорошее. Например,
помочь Блюхембахеру дописать на OCamle
его ant.